如何在xcode 4.2中将iPhone应用程序升级到iPad应用程序?

时间:2011-12-09 07:54:19

标签: ios universal-code

我已通过右键单击项目目标并选择重复选项将我的iPhone应用程序升级为通用。然后有两个选择 - 只复制和'复制并过渡到iPad'。我选择第二个。然后,一组名为Resources_iPad的iPad XIB文件(名称与iPhone XIB相同)会自动添加到应用程序中。但是当我选择iPad模拟器来运行项目时,应用程序只选择iphone XIB。有人可以帮我解决这个问题吗?

2 个答案:

答案 0 :(得分:0)

转到目标(或项目)设置并检查Targeted Device Family是否设置为iPhone/iPad

答案 1 :(得分:0)

代码中加载的任何XIB仍会加载iPhone版本。您应该使用UIUserInterfaceIdiom()来确定要加载的XIB。如果您在那里指定了iPhone,请确保在Info.plist中正确设置了iPad界面文件。